Harmony group regroups, minus Camila Cabello's participation

American girl group Fifth Harmony is reportedly making a comeback with a tour and a documentary planned for release in 2026, according to The Hollywood Reporter. The return marks the group's reunion after an eight-year hiatus, which followed Camila Cabello's departure in 2016 and the group's subsequent indefinite hiatus in 2018.

The tour and documentary are set to feature the remaining members—Normani, Lauren Jauregui, Ally Brooke, and Dinah Jane. Camila Cabello, now a successful solo artist, is not expected to join the group, sparking mixed reactions from fans on social media.

Before their hiatus, Fifth Harmony was one of the most renowned girl groups in the West, formed during The X Factor in 2012. They enjoyed significant success, with more than 14 million monthly listeners on Spotify and hit songs such as 'Work from Home' with Ty Dolla $ign garnering over 1.5 billion streams.

The group's 2026 comeback coincides with the 10th anniversary of their best-selling album, 7/27, which featured hits like "Working from Home," "That's My Girl," and "Worth It," the latter of which debuted as a single alongside the album.

After parting ways with Fifth Harmony, Cabello embarked on a successful solo career. Her chart-topping hits include "Havana" and "Señorita."
